 Ga> [From] Chelsey

 Ga> Turkey has to be simmered longer to bring out the flavor. I usually
 Ga> cover it with enough water so I can simmer it without the pan cooking
 Ga> dry. It has a good smell of cooked turkey when you are finished, and
 Ga> then you can let the water cook away and brown it a little bit. I
 Ga> make spaghetti substituting turkey all the time and no one knows
 Ga> unless I tell them.

I just brown my ground turkey like I do ground beef and I add it to my
spaghetti or Lasagna.  And with the sauces that I add to those dishes
no one can tell that it is Turkey.  I have had many compliments on my
Lasagna and people are shocked to find out that it has the Turkey in it.
It's all in the way you prepare something that determines how it will
taste.
